Black Sea (2014) is a submarine thriller directed by Kevin Macdonald. The film follows a veteran captain who leads a misfit crew on a dangerous mission to salvage Nazi gold from a sunken U-boat at the bottom of the Black Sea. - Performance: Jude Law leads with a believable, intense turn as the obsessive captain; supporting cast (Scoot McNairy, Ben Mendelsohn) add grit and escalating paranoia.
- Tension & Atmosphere: Effective claustrophobic submarine setting; tight pacing in many sequences keeps suspense high.
- Action & Set Pieces: Well-staged underwater and shipboard action; several physically dangerous, visceral moments land effectively.

- Cinematography: Claustrophobic compositions and underwater/exterior shots convey scale and confinement effectively.
- Sound design: Submarine noises, creaks, and the muffled boom of the ocean create immersive tension; score is utilitarian and tense.
- Editing: Tight editing sustains urgency, though a few transitions between exposition and action can feel abrupt.
